2026 bridge safety limits to account for
The 2026 bridge safety constraint is defined by a convergence of aging infrastructure and a specific federal funding window. The Infrastructure Investment and Jobs Act (IIJA) appropriates $5.5 billion for the Bridge Formula Program through 2026, creating a hard deadline for state agencies to allocate repairs before the fiscal cycle closes. This funding surge coincides with a critical maintenance backlog.
According to the American Society of Civil Engineers (ASCE), there are more than 623,000 bridges across the country. Of these, 49.1% are rated in “fair” condition, while 6.8% are in “poor” condition. The 2026 bridge safety constraint means that structural interventions for these high-risk spans must be prioritized and documented within this narrow timeline to secure federal support and prevent catastrophic failure.

How to assess your bridge risk in 2026
With the Infrastructure Investment and Jobs Act (IIJA) appropriating $5.5 billion for the Bridge Formula Program through 2026, the gap between funding and need remains stark. According to the American Society of Civil Engineers, nearly half of the 623,000 bridges in the U.S. are in fair or poor condition. Navigating this landscape requires a practical framework to identify exposure and prioritize action.
1. Identify jurisdiction and ownership
Bridges are managed by federal, state, or local agencies, each with different inspection cycles and reporting standards. Start by determining who owns the structure you are concerned about. State departments of transportation (DOTs) typically maintain highway bridges, while municipalities manage local roads. This distinction dictates where to look for public records and who bears legal liability for maintenance failures.
2. Review recent inspection reports
Inspection data is the primary evidence of structural health. Look for the most recent National Bridge Inventory (NBI) data or state-specific bridge cards. Focus on the condition ratings for the deck, superstructure, and substructure. A rating of 4 or below on a 0-9 scale indicates significant deterioration. If the data is older than two years, assume conditions may have worsened, especially in regions with heavy freeze-thaw cycles or high traffic loads.
3. Check for load posting and restrictions
Load postings limit the weight vehicles can carry on a bridge. These restrictions are often posted on signs at the bridge entrance. For commercial operators or logistics planners, ignoring these limits can result in severe penalties or, worse, structural compromise. Verify if any bridges on your route have temporary or permanent weight restrictions due to recent inspections or damage.
4. Monitor for construction or closure notices
Active construction zones or sudden closures often signal critical structural issues. State DOT websites and local news outlets provide real-time updates. If a bridge is closed for "emergency repairs," treat it as a high-risk indicator. These closures often precede more extensive, long-term repairs that may affect traffic patterns for months.
5. Evaluate insurance and liability coverage
If you are a property owner or business near a bridge, review your insurance policy for coverage related to structural failures or debris. Standard policies may exclude damage from "government action" or "defective workmanship." Consult with a legal professional to understand your exposure, especially if you rely on a specific bridge for access or operations.
Common mistakes to avoid
- Ignoring older data: Assuming a bridge is safe because it hasn't collapsed recently. Structural degradation is often progressive and invisible until it's too late.
- Overlooking local jurisdiction: Assuming state data applies to local bridges. Local agencies may have less frequent inspections and slower response times.
- Relying on visual inspection alone: Many critical structural issues, such as rebar corrosion or concrete spalling, are not visible from the road.

Spot the weak options in bridge safety claims
Many reports cite the $5.5 billion IIJA allocation for the Bridge Formula Program as a silver bullet (ASCE). This ignores the 623,000 existing structures, where 6.8% remain in poor condition. Focusing only on new funding while ignoring maintenance backlogs is a common mistake.
Watch for misleading condition metrics
"Fair" condition bridges often mask deferred maintenance that leads to sudden failures. The ASCE report card shows 49.1% in fair condition, but this category lacks the urgency of "poor" ratings. Look for specific deck deterioration data, not just broad percentages.
Check for jurisdictional gaps
Federal funding does not cover all local bridges. Many rural counties rely on state matches that are already stretched thin. Always verify which bridges are included in a specific grant program before assuming they are secure.
